Caprese dishes have long been a staple of Italian cuisine, capturing the vibrant essence of fresh tomatoes, mozzarella, basil, and olive oil. Inspired by the classic Caprese salad, this Caprese dip takes all the deliciousness of that combination and turns it into a warm, melty appetizer that’s perfect for any occasion. With its rich, cheesy texture and the delightful freshness of basil and tomatoes, this dish is sure to become one of your favorite go-to recipes. Whether you’re hosting a party, enjoying a family meal, or simply craving something indulgent yet refreshing, this Caprese dip delivers on all fronts.
1. Preheat the Oven and Prepare the Tomatoes
Start by preheating your oven to 400°F (200°C). This high temperature ensures that the tomatoes roast beautifully, softening into juicy, flavorful bites. While the oven heats up, prepare a 2-quart baking dish or a cast-iron skillet by placing 1 cup of whole cherry tomatoes at the bottom. Drizzle the tomatoes with olive oil, ensuring that they’re well-coated, and then add the basil pesto. The pesto adds an incredible depth of flavor, enhancing the natural sweetness of the tomatoes with its fragrant basil, garlic, and oil. Add the minced garlic, a pinch of red pepper flakes (if you like a little heat), and salt and pepper to taste. Toss everything together to ensure the tomatoes are evenly coated with the olive oil, pesto, and seasonings. Once your tomatoes are prepared, place them in the preheated oven and bake for 15 minutes. During this time, the tomatoes will soften and release their juices, beginning to caramelize on the edges, infusing the whole dish with their sweet, roasted flavor.
2. Prepare the Cheese Mixture
While the tomatoes are roasting, prepare the creamy cheese mixture that will form the base of the dip. In a large mixing bowl, combine the sour cream and fresh basil. The sour cream gives the dip a tangy richness, and the fresh basil adds a pop of green, providing a fragrant contrast to the richness of the cheese. Then, add the fresh mozzarella, shredded provolone, and freshly grated parmesan cheese to the bowl. These three cheeses come together to create the perfect combination of creamy, melty, and slightly tangy textures and flavors. Stir the ingredients together, ensuring that the cheeses are evenly distributed throughout the sour cream and basil mixture. The mozzarella will melt beautifully into the dip, while the provolone adds a mild, smoky sharpness, and the parmesan contributes a nutty depth.
3. Combine the Roasted Tomatoes and Cheese Mixture
Once the tomatoes are done roasting, remove the baking dish from the oven. You’ll notice the tomatoes will have softened and become slightly golden, with their juices mingling with the olive oil and pesto, creating a rich sauce. Gently add the cheese mixture to the tomatoes in the baking dish and toss everything together. The cheese will begin to melt as soon as it hits the hot tomatoes, creating a gooey, irresistible dip. Next, take the remaining cup of cherry tomatoes and cut them in half. Arrange these fresh tomato halves on top of the cheese mixture for a burst of freshness and color. These fresh tomatoes will provide a contrast in both flavor and texture, making each bite of the dip a dynamic experience.
4. Bake the Dip
Return the baking dish to the oven and bake for another 20 minutes. The dip should be bubbling around the edges, with the cheese fully melted and slightly golden on top. The tomatoes will have released even more of their juices, blending with the creamy cheeses to create the perfect dip consistency. As the dip bakes, the aroma of roasting tomatoes, garlic, and melting cheese will fill your kitchen, making it impossible to resist diving in. Once the top is golden and the edges are bubbling, remove the dip from the oven and let it cool for a few minutes before serving.
5. Garnish and Serve
Before serving, top the dip with a handful of fresh basil leaves for a pop of color and added flavor. The basil will add a fragrant, peppery kick that enhances the freshness of the tomatoes. Serve the Caprese dip with your choice of crusty bread, crackers, or tortilla chips for dipping. The warm, cheesy dip combined with the crispy, salty bread or chips creates the perfect balance of textures—crunchy and creamy, savory and tangy. This dish is best enjoyed immediately while the cheese is still melty and the tomatoes are warm and juicy.